Flyway vs dbt
Webdbt Coalesce 2024 takeaways. Hi r/dataengineering, few months ago I've shared my takeaways of the Airflow Summit and this time I'd like to share takeaways from the dbt Coalesce 2024 conference. I really don't know if dbt is used by people in this sub but still I'm trying. So, for people not used to it, dbt is a framework to organize and run ... WebFreelance consultant. "With Flyway you can combine the full power of SQL with solid versioning. This makes setting up and maintaining database schemas a breeze. We use it across all environments including production, making it a perfect fit for our continuous delivery and zero downtime pipeline. I highly recommend it."
Flyway vs dbt
Did you know?
WebPros of Flyway. 13. Superb tool, easy to configure and use. 9. Very easy to config, great support on plain sql scripts. 6. Is fantastic and easy to install even with complex DB. 4. … WebSep 29, 2016 · In this tutorial, we'll explore key concepts of Flyway and how we can use this framework to continuously remodel our application's database schema reliably and …
Webdbt vs flyway. Has anyone used flyway before? I don't think I fully understand its use cases. My understanding is if I wanted to deploy tables and views and track schema changes, I could just use dbt. Does flyway offer any additional functionality? WebMay 26, 2024 · Liquibase integrates database DevOps with software-code DevOps, and applies policy controls created by the DBA to maintain data governance and stability. DBmaestro also enables DBA control and integrates gradually with the DevOps flow of the code. Liquibase. Liquibase's project overview page shows database environments and …
WebYeah thats why I can't recommend Java migrations. The solution is not to use Java migrations but instead use some Java code that generates SQL if you really can't handwrite the SQL. Generate the SQL. Then check in the SQL code. Make a unit test to see if the generated code changes. See no need for Java migration. WebJun 15, 2024 · Flyway operates on the concept of an evolutionary database which allows changes to be made to an object. This would be used in steps 2, 4, and 5. For example, a table would be created in a script, and if the table needed an additional column, a second script would be used to add the column and fill it with a default value. These scripts get ...
WebDatabase migrations are a great way to regain control of this mess. They allow you to: Recreate a database from scratch. Make it clear at all times what state a database is in. Migrate in a deterministic way from your current version of the database to a newer one. How Flyway Works.
WebLearn more about CI/CD pipeline, which is an end-to-end software delivery process used to deploy new and updated software safely. norgrove park canberraWebJul 8, 2024 · Dbt and liquibase. sarojas July 8, 2024, 6:11pm 1. I’m about to start implementing dbt and liquibase, but I find that there will be a functionality overlay … how to remove mingw installerWebApr 21, 2024 · Query data via Athena. This section demonstrates how to query the target table using Athena. To query the data, complete the following steps: On the Athena console, switch the workgroup to athena-dbt-glue-aws-blog.; If the Workgroup athena-dbt-glue-aws-blog settings dialog box appears, choose Acknowledge.; Use the following query to … norgrove spring repairsWebHe architectured Data Warehousing / Cognos Reporting part of the project and coordinated validation cycle. Sathish is an intelligent individual who has a deep knowledge of the underlying ... how to remove minitool shadowmakerWebOct 1, 2024 · Flyway is cross-platform and can run on a variety of operating systems—including mobile platforms. I’ve used it in Docker containers to execute scripts as part of a CI/CD process, as demonstrated in the video I mentioned earlier. Flyway also has a rich API, although I’ll only be using the most basic function—migrate—for this article. how to remove minn kota ultrex from mountWebDec 23, 2024 · 6. Try to apply the same script again — flyway will recognize the database version remains unchanged. Just run again. mvn clean flyway:migrate -Dflyway.configFile=myFlywayConfig.properties how to remove mini one wheel arch trimWebProjects that were already using the dbt templater may initially fail after an upgrade to 0.7.0+. See the installation instructions below to install the dbt templater. dbt templating is still a relatively new feature added in 0.4.0 … nor-gwyn pool commission